#201284 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#201284 is composed of 12.5% red, 7.1%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 86.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 247.4 degrees, a saturation of 76% and a lightness of 29.4%. #201284 color hex could be obtained by blending #4024ff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#201284 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#201284 has RGB values of R:32, G:18,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 2101892.

Shades and Tints of #201284
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020b is the darkest color, while #faf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#201284
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474650 is the less saturated color, while #130195 is the most saturated one.
